In this episode, we descend from the sunlit gardens of the Golden Dawn into the shadowed woodlands of Arthur Machen's imagination, where evil is no longer the violation of social norms or the commission of violent acts but the fundamental rupture of the natural order itself. We explore how Machen—the Welsh mystic, the Golden Dawn initiate, the most unsettling horror writer of the Victorian era—seized upon the esoteric traditions of his time and twisted them into a vision of metaphysical evil so profound that it continues to disturb readers more than a century later.
